Description
DET IT is looking for a Software Engineer (Senior Member of the Technical Staff) to join our growing Information Technology team. This is a key role in our IT Finance engineering team. This is a hybrid role involving configuration, development, and testing of MuleSoft and Workday integrations and APIs. In addition to strong MuleSoft & Workday expertise, the individual should have experience with manual testing and the ability to build test automations using tools such as Selenium, MuleSoft RPA, or similar frameworks. You must have a solid background in Finance applications with hands-on experience on Mulesoft and a good understanding of industry best practices. You will be responsible for configuration, development and testing through all phases of the implementation lifecycle.
Responsibilities:
- Build and maintain MuleSoft integrations and APIs to support Finance applications, connecting to platforms such as Salesforce, RevPro, Vertex, and Workday.
- Collaborate closely with internal MuleSoft support teams, business users, and 3rd party integrators to understand and deliver on business requirements.
- Participate in product and feature design sessions with developers, designers, product managers, and business systems analysts.
- Develop effective, scalable, and maintainable MUnit test automation.
- Build additional test automations using frameworks such as MuleSoft RPA, MuleSoft IDP, Selenium, or similar tools to ensure end-to-end integration quality.
- Contribute to and participate in peer code reviews to ensure quality and consistency.
- Diagnose, track, and resolve integration and quality issues in a timely manner.
- Define and execute test plans, test cases, and defect reporting to ensure product quality meets stakeholder expectations.
Required Skills:
- 8+ years of hands-on implementation experience with MuleSoft AnyPoint Platform (AnyPoint Studio, Mule ESB, API Management, CloudHub 2.0) and Workday Integrations Technology
- Strong knowledge of SOA, REST, and web services, with a solid understanding of integration design patterns.
- Proven experience in designing and developing APIs aligned with best practices, including complex DataWeave transformations, routing, error handling, and expressions.
- Experience building and maintaining integrations with finance applications and domains such as Receivables, Customer taxes, Assets, Banking, and Settlement.
- Skilled in data mapping across heterogeneous systems and formats.
- Hands-on experience with external integrations (e.g., FTP/SFTP servers, AWS S3) and 3rd party tools like Salesforce, RevPro, Vertex, and Workday.
- Strong analytical and troubleshooting expertise, including ability to query and analyze logs in Splunk or similar tools.
- Having Workday Integration Studio / EIB experience in addition is a plus.
- Strong collaboration and communication skills to work effectively with technical and business teams, and ability to clearly report status and risks.
- Experience working in Agile/Scrum methodology.
- Bachelor’s Degree in Computer Science, Engineering, Mathematics, or equivalent relevant experience.
Desired Skills:
- Consulting with Architects and other leaders on API Implementations.
- Working with Architects to design solutions to Business problems using existing and new API functionality.
- Git branching, merging, committing, and pull requests
- HTTPS, SQL, MQ, Certificates, SSL, XML, JSON.
- Experience developing on Java or Force.com.
- Working knowledge of Workday Security, Business Processes, Reports, Calc Fields, Integrations framework, Studio, WD extend, XSLT, Connectors & Document Transformation and BIRT.
- Experience with Version Control, Code Collaboration, and Continuous Integration Systems – GIT
For roles in San Francisco and Los Angeles: Pursuant to the San Francisco Fair Chance Ordinance and the Los Angeles Fair Chance Initiative for Hiring, Salesforce will consider for employment qualified applicants with arrest and conviction records.